Change the size of text in Windows - Microsoft Support Here's how to change the size of text, images, and apps in Windows To change your display in Windows, select Start > Settings > Accessibility > Text size To make only the text on your screen larger, adjust the slider next to Text size

Make Windows easier to see - Microsoft Support To adjust the size of text, apps, and other items, select the Start button, then select Settings > Accessibility > Text size Use the slider next to Text size to make just the text on your screen larger
Change your screen resolution and layout in Windows Change the size of text and apps in Windows 11 Stay in, or open, Display settings Open your Display settings Scroll to the Scale layout section Select Scale, then select an option Typically, it's best to choose the one that's marked (Recommended) Change the display resolution Stay in, or open, Display settings Open your Display settings

Windows 11: how to enlarge whats on the screen? - Microsoft Q A In Windows 11, you can enlarge what's on the screen by adjusting the text size and using the Magnifier tool Here are the steps you can follow: Change Text Size: Go to Settings > Accessibility > Text size Use the slider to adjust the text size from 100% (default) up to 225% Use the Magnifier: You can activate the Magnifier by pressing Windows + Plus (+) to zoom in on the screen You can zoom
